Who is James osogo?

Updated: 4/28/2022
Former Kenyan Health minister. Part of the delegation which negotiated independence from Britain at Lancaster House

What has the author James Charles Nakhwanga Osogo written?

James Charles Nakhwanga Osogo has written: 'Kenya's world of commerce and industry' -- subject(s): Commerce, Economic conditions

What is the meaning of the African Luo name Osogo?

The meaning of the African Luo name Osogo is "one born at a time when the Osogo bird was perched on a tree nearby".

What has the author John N B Osogo written?

John N. B. Osogo has written: 'Africa's peoples in the past'

